Why Trophy Club solar systems lose output — and how we fix them
Trophy Club homes on Oncor ZIP 76262 sit in northern Denton County, where larger estate lots and surrounding ranchland create different aging patterns than dense urban DFW. Most local arrays lose 8-15% of original output across five to ten Texas summers. Heat plus dust off SH-114 corridor traffic and country-road particulate from surrounding ranchland accelerate soiling. Many Trophy Club homes have estate-scale 30-60 panel installations on tile roofs, which require specialized maintenance approaches. The 2024 hailstorm corridor cracked cell glass on dozens of Trophy Club installations. The 2022-2024 wave of installer closures (Sunnova, ADT Solar, Pink Energy, Daybreak, Erus) left many Trophy Club homeowners stranded.
Solar in Trophy Club: common questions
I have a 40+ panel array on a tile roof in Trophy Club. Can you service that?
Yes. Many Trophy Club homes have 30-60 panel installations on Spanish/Mediterranean tile roofs, which require careful walking patterns and specific footwear to avoid cracking tiles. We're experienced with tile-roof solar service and use roof-walking pads + soft-soled footwear on every visit. Larger systems mean more potential microinverter failure points (1 per panel) and more complex monitoring; our service plans scale by panel count and roof type.
My Trophy Club solar installer closed. Are my warranties still valid?
Yes. Manufacturer warranties on panels (typically 25 years) and inverters (10-25 years) belong to the equipment and the homeowner, not the installer. We've helped Trophy Club homeowners stranded by Sunnova, ADT Solar, Pink Energy and Daybreak file claims directly with Q Cells, Enphase, SolarEdge, SunPower and SMA. The installer's labor warranty is gone but the equipment coverage you paid for is fully intact, and we cover replacement labor under our own workmanship guarantee.
How often should Trophy Club solar panels be cleaned?
Every 18-24 months for most homes. Trophy Club picks up dust off SH-114 corridor traffic, ranchland particulate, and springtime oak and cedar pollen. Annual soiling loss runs 4-7%. Our cleaning visit measures inverter output before and after — typical recovery 6-9% — and includes a roof inspection (tile-aware) for racking and flashing issues that DIY cleaning would miss.
What Trophy Club homeowners should know about their solar
Real, local context for keeping a solar system healthy in Trophy Club, Denton County.
Oncor is the wires utility for Denton County. Texas is deregulated, so there is no statewide net metering — your solar export credit depends on your retail electricity plan, not the utility.
At Trophy Club’s ~4.9 peak sun hours, a typical 7 kW system produces roughly 10,000 kWh/year. If yours is running well below that, it’s worth a service check.
North Texas “Hail Alley” — severe spring hail and high winds; impact-rated modules and robust racking recommended.
Trophy Club Community Development has a dedicated solar page: an $85 Solar Panel System Permit, licensed installer, NEC-conforming drawings, issued in 1-3 days with inspections within ~5 working days.
